What We Do

CardWorks Financial Group is a diversified financial services platform building ethical solutions across credit, lending, and the full customer lifecycle. Through our family of companies, CardWorks Financial Group tackles the complex challenges that larger financial institutions leave behind. We’re embedded throughout the credit card ecosystem as a lender, servicer, and merchant acquirer.

Who We Are

  • Merrick Bank: The bank that builds
  • CardWorks Servicing: One partner, total performance
  • Carson Smithfield: Resolution with respect

With nearly 40 years of operating history, our track record is solid: disciplined in downturns and built to accelerate in recovery. The CardWorks Financial Group companies take precise approach in complex markets, as a top three non-prime focused general purpose card issuer and a top fifteen U.S. merchant acquirer.

Our team tackles the industry’s most complex credit and payment challenges. And we believe that excellent work starts with a team that feels supported, respected, and empowered to grow.

CardWorks Servicing, LLC provides end-to end operational servicing functions for credit cards, secured cards, and installment loans. We service consumer and small business loans across the credit spectrum and offers backup servicing and due diligence services to capital providers and trustees.

Founded in 1997, Merrick Bank is an FDIC®-insured financial institution headquartered in South Jordan, Utah, with over $10 billion in assets. A wholly owned subsidiary of CardWorks Financial Group, Merrick Bank serves roughly five million cardmembers and more than 100,000 merchant customers, offering credit cards, recreational loans, deposit accounts, merchant services and bank sponsorships to consumers and businesses.

Carson Smithfield, LLC provides a variety of post-charge-off debt recovery services, including digital self-service, IVR, live agent, and external agency management.

Position Summary And Role Impact

The Customer Support Associate I serves as a primary point of contact for accountholders in a call center environment. This role responds to inbound inquiries, provides account-related support, helps resolve questions or concerns, and delivers a professional and consistent customer experience. The associate follows established policies, procedures, and compliance requirements while accurately documenting interactions, supporting account servicing needs, and escalating more complex matters when appropriate. Through timely, accurate, and service-focused support, this role contributes to customer satisfaction, retention, and the overall effectiveness of the Customer Support team.

Essential Functions

  • Responds to inbound telephone inquiries and provides accurate, professional support to accountholders regarding account information, transactions, payments, and general servicing needs.
  • Assists accountholders with questions, concerns, and routine account issues while delivering a positive customer experience and supporting customer retention.
  • Researches and resolves customer issues in accordance with established policies, procedures, regulatory requirements, and business guidelines.
  • Accurately updates, verifies, and notates customer information and call activity within designated systems to ensure complete and reliable account records.
  • Initiates and supports account transactions, service requests, billing dispute steps, and investigations as appropriate based on customer needs and department procedures.
  • Educates accountholders on applicable processes, including billing dispute procedures, required documentation, timelines, and available next steps.
  • Identifies calls or account matters requiring additional review and escalates appropriately to leadership, internal partners, or specialized support teams.
  • Meets established expectations for quality, productivity, attendance, compliance, and customer service standards.
  • Performs other duties as assigned.
